Detail:

Qeshm Island, the lonely geo-park and the widest island in the Persian Gulf, attracts lots of tourists annually, who are interested in geology, flora and fauna, the culture of local people and discovering unknown places. 

This tour is focused on the geological face of the island and discovering this spectacular Geo-park. Qeshm island is a part of the huge mountain range of Zagros, which has been deformed by the result of the pressure of Saudia Arabia plateau. The Geo-sites of the island are the best samples of erosion-made formations and also you visit Cuesta hills, anticline of Salakh, Dolines, Rockfalls, encrustation, erosion-made gorges, and valleys. Also, there is a salt dome in the western part of the island, which has the longest salt cave in the world with 6600m length. 

You can find a great variety of flora and fauna in Qeshm. The most famous one is the mangrove trees, which is called Hara forest by the Iranians. A huge area on the northern coast of the island is covered by mangrove trees. Also in winter on the southern coast, you can find a crown of turtles lying on the beach and, by renting a boat, you can see Dolphins jumping up and down in the ocean.

Hormuz Island is the other destination on this trip. Hormuz is known as the rainbow island and the paradise of geologists. The entire island is a salt dome with a volcano and erosion-made formations. In Hormuz, you can visit a manifold of geo-sites. Salt dome and cave, red and silver beaches, statue valley, the rainbow valley, and cave. This variety of colors in the soil of Hormuz is the main attraction for tourists to visit the island.

Day 2 : Daily excursion in Geo-Park of Qeshm

At this day, we visit some geo-sites in the southwest part of the island. The salt dome (diapir) of Namakdan is a unique structure in the island including several outstanding structural, mineralogical, erosional and sedimentary sceneries. In this geo-site the world record Namakdan cave exists, the world longest salt cave, 6500 meters. Geo-link geo-site, located in the area between Shur valley and Namakdan geo-site, includes variety of geological features. This Geo-site is the southern flank of Salakh anticline as a showcase for the erosion and anticline related phenomena and features. There are different geological and geomorphologic features in this geo-site namely: erosion forms, Cuesta hills, Dolines, rock falls and Encrustation.

Day 3 : Daily excursion in Geo-Park of Qeshm

The third day in Qeshm belongs to visiting a couple of places in the Geo-park. Chah-Kooh gorge is located in the northwest part of the island near West-Chahu village. This geo-site is a good example of running water erosion and formation of a canyon from valley. The erosion was the secondary parameter to create this valley. It was happened along a deep joint and crack resulting Salakh anticline movement. So the primary parameter was the structural forces. Hara biosphere reserve, with an area of about 9000 ha, is known as the largest mangrove stand in the Persian Gulf.

Day 4 : Daily excursion in Geo-Park of Qeshm

Another full day sightseeing in Qeshm island. The Stars valley, which is called Estareh-Kafteh in local dialect, is one of the most important erosional phenomena in Iran. In this valley there is a variety of geomorphological phenomena which shaped several interconnected branches of small valleys. Besides the mechanical erosion of water which is the main factor of shaping this area, there are many other factors such as different types of rocks with different resistance, the intercalation of gypsum and the different regional tectonic activities.

Day 5 : Going to Hormuz Island with ferry

Hormuz, known as the rainbow island and a paradise for geologists.
To get there, we will take a ferry. Hormuz Island is located on the east of Qeshm and closer to Bandar-Abbas seaport. The island is covered by sedimentary rocks and layers of volcanic material on its surface. Due to a lack of precipitation, the soil and water are salty. In Hormuz we discover the rainbow valley with various shapes of the sediments and the colorful soil. Also we visit the salt dome, which is called salt-goddess by the local people, and the red-soil beach with its amazing red and silver sand.
